Boston — Individuals and families in Massachusetts will receive their first state-funded extra Supplemental Nutrition Assistance Program (SNAP) payment on April 7, 2024, following Governor Healey’s signing of a supplemental budget that includes $130 million to create an offramp from the extra COVID SNAP benefits, known … WebJun 22, 2024 · Standard Deduction – A deduction allowed per household per month. $177 for households of 1–3 persons, $184 for 4 persons, $215 for 5 persons, and $246 for 6 or more persons (effective 10/1/18). Excess Shelter – A monthly shelter cost in excess of 50% of the household's income after all above deductions are considered.
